问题描述:
谁可以介绍下 UEStdio 软件? 具体是干什么用的?虚衫
解析:
UEStdio经典的文本及程序代码编辑工具。
支持语法高亮悄悔显示差运腔;
可以FTP连接远程unix机器编辑代码;
支持两个文件比较;
是一个强大的记事本工具;
更详细的就得自己查啦
之前大家一直都觉得UltraEdit是一个普通的能够编辑代码的记事本,觉得它不能够实现格式化代码功能,其实不然,使用特殊的方法同样可以使UE编辑器UltraEdit对代码进行格式化,它不但能够对XML文件和Java、C/C++、C#源码文件进行格式化,同样可以对艺术样式进行格式化。
XML文件的格式化方法如下:
1、打开需要格式化的XML文件,单击Format-->XMLlintTool菜单项,在d出的对话框中钩选
2、"Reformatandreindenttheoutput,whereindentaionis:"这一项,然后单击"Parse"按钮,此时格式化后的结果将出现在Outpu窗口,如果需要获得格式化后的文本,可以在Output窗口上单击右键选择"CopyToClipboard"菜单项将文本复制到剪贴板上以供其他程序处理
如果需要对UE打开的当前XML文件进行格式化弊扮且直接把结果输出到当前文件,那么可以这样:
1、单击Advanced-->ToolConfiguration菜单项,在d出的对话框内单击"Insert"按钮,然后在"MenuItemName"一栏输入命令菜单的名称(例如:"格式化XML文件"),接着在"CommandLine"锋颤一栏输入以下命令:
"C:/Progra~1/IDMCom~1/UltraEdit-32/GNU/XMLlint.exe--format--output%f%f"
在Output页签内将"CaptureOutput"选项的钩去掉,最后单击"确定"按钮完成配置。
2、现在,如果你想格式化打开的XML文件那么只要在“Advanced”菜单下选择”格式化XML文件”菜单项即可。
Java、C/C++、C#源码文件格式化方法如下:
1、配置与XML格式化的配置类似,只是在“ToolConfiguration”对话框内的“CommandLine”一栏所输入的命令不同。
Java源码使用以下命令行:
“C:/Progra~1/IDMCom~1/UltraEdit-32/GNU/astyle.exe--style=ansi--mode=java%f”
C/C++源码使用以下命令行:
“C:/Progra~1/IDMCom~1/UltraEdit-32/GNU/astyle.exe--style=ansi--mode=c%f”
C#源码使用以下命令行:
“C:/Progra~1/IDMCom~1/UltraEdit-32/GNU/astyle.exe--style=ansi--mode=cs%f”
请记住在Output页签内将"CaptureOutput"选项的钩去掉,最后单击"确定"按钮完成配置。
注意:要格式化的文件的路径中不能包含空格或中文,这个问题我还没解决。
2、现在,你只要选择相应的格式化菜单项即可对打租基灶开的文件进行格式化了!
欢迎分享,转载请注明来源:内存溢出
评论列表(0条)